The Chinese system presented in the text has symbols for 1 through​ 9, and also for​ 10, 100, and 1000. What is the greatest num

ber expressible in that​ system?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Naddika [18.5K]3 years ago
4 0
To get the biggest possible number, use all the symbols at once. 1000+100+10+9+8+7+6+5+4+3+2+1=what?

Write the decimal represented by each model.
jekas [21]

There are 100 squares in the grid.

63 are shaded.

Number of squares shaded is the numerator (number on top of the decimal).

Total number of squares is the denominator (number at the bottom of the decimal).

\frac{63}{100}

Whenever the denominator of the fraction is 100, you can just take the numerator and put a decimal behind the number.

Therefore, the decimal represented would be 0.63.
